304 ОШИБКА DJANGO

Ошибка 304 в Django – это ответ сервера на запрос клиента, когда запрошенный контент был изменен, но браузер продолжает использовать кэшированную версию, вместо запроса обновленного ресурса у сервера.

Это может возникнуть, когда веб-страница содержит ссылки на статический контент, такой как изображения, таблицы стилей или JavaScript, которые изменены с последнего посещения пользователя. В результате, при следующем отображении страницы браузер использует устаревшие кэшированные версии этих ресурсов, что приводит к ошибке 304.

В Django для решения этой проблемы используется управление кэшем HTTP заголовков. Кэш контента может быть отключен или управляться через настройки Django-приложения.

Пример кода:

from django.views.decorators.cache import cache_control
from django.shortcuts import render

@cache_control(max_age=86400)
def my_view(request):
      return render(request, 'my_template.html')

Django Tutorial for Beginners 16 - 404 Error Handling Page

Solution 1 - Reverse accessor 'pygame.ru_set' for 'pygame.ru_permissions' Django error(py).

#3. Маршрутизация, обработка исключений запросов, перенаправления - Django уроки

Static File Not Serving Django - Static File Bug Fix - Django - 2021

[Solved]How to solve not loading static files in Django 2020

Django : Django - http code 304, how to workaround in the testserver?

How to fix : Module not found error in Django

Django : Python Error : (fields.E304) Reverse accessor for field clashes with reverse accessor for a

САМЫЕ ЧАСТЫЕ ОШИБКИ DJANGO - Python 3, Питон 3

BLGPG-9CF15C052EBE-24-11-23-22

Новые материалы: